DSP Texas Instruments SM32C6414EGLZ50AEP Overview
The DSP Texas Instruments SM32C6414EGLZ50AEP is a high-performance, fixed-point digital signal processor designed to meet the demands of sophisticated audio and video processing. This IC is housed in a 532-pin FCBGA (Fine Pitch Ball Grid Array) package, ensuring robust performance with minimal footprint. Its capabilities are tailored to support complex signal processing tasks efficiently, making it an ideal choice for applications requiring intensive computation. The processor’s architecture allows for rapid data handling, which enhances the functionality of multimedia and communication devices. As a key component in advanced electronics, the DSP Texas Instruments SM32C6414EGLZ50AEP stands out for its reliability and Texas Instruments' commitment to quality.
